Women’s Tennis Drops Three Matches At Midwest Invitational

Madison, Wis. – The Gustavus women’s tennis team participated in the Midwest Invitational this past weekend.  The Gusties fell in all three matches, losing to the University of Chicago (9-0) and UW-Whitewater (6-3) on Friday, followed by a loss to Denison University (6-3) on Saturday.  With the losses, Gustavus falls to 5-6 on the season. Women’s Tennis Falls To Carleton 5-3 In MIAC Playoff Title Match

For the first time in the six-year history of the MIAC Women’s Tennis Playoffs, Gustavus did not claim the title. After defeating the Gusties 5-4 for the MIAC regular title on April 29, the Carleton Knights responded with a 5-3 decision over defending champion Gustavus on Saturday night in St. Peter, Minn. The Knights will enter the NCAA Regional Championships with an overall record of 18-5.

Megan Gaard Named April Female Student-Athlete Of The Month

An indisputable leader for the Gustavus women's tennis team has been senior Megan Gaard and for her outstanding play during the final month of the regular season, the Office of Sports Information has named Gaard Female Student-Athlete of the Month for April, presented by Thrivent Financial.
